-- viewing nowThe Career Advancement Programme in Video Viewability is a certificate course designed to empower learners with the essential skills required in the rapidly evolving digital media landscape. This program focuses on video viewability, a critical aspect of digital marketing that measures the percentage of a video ad viewed by users.
